In this ACC Cross-Sectional AI Work Group webinar, we will discuss AI in clinical practice by utilizing a major reporting guideline from the EQUATOR Network: the recently published TRIPOD-AI (Transparent Reporting of a multivariable prediction model for Individual Prognosis Or Diagnosis – AI update). TRIPOD-AI offers harmonized guidance for reporting studies that develop or validate prediction models using either regression or machine learning methods. The aim of these guidelines is to support transparent reporting, facilitate critical appraisal and enhance the implementation of these models. Gary J. Collins, MD, will present this key new document, offering insights into its development and the challenges encountered along the way. Following his presentation, two early-career AI researchers will showcase two AI-based studies in pediatric cardiology, illustrating how the TRIPOD-AI statement can be applied in practice.
